February 7, 200421 yr comment_67472 When I was having similar problems, we found a: One of the side markers was corroded so it was shorting the whole circuit out. b: The left rear side marker retaing screw was penetrating the wire and shorting the whole circuit out. A lot of troubleshooting with the volt ohmmeter and luck.
